The departure of the Ping family and migration of Tierney Wolfgram to class AA will improve the prospects of many girls in class A this fall. None more so than Morgan Gehl. During 2018-19 only those three names appeared above Gehl in an XC or track race held in the state of Minnesota in class A competition. She posted third place State Meet results in the 1600, 3200 and cross country last year. Her respective PRs of 5:02.18, 10:58.17 and 17:43.90 are the top returning times in all three events. She will have challengers but Gehl should be at the top of considerations for XC this fall and her results speak to her potential as Minnesota's fastest junior. She is also one to watch at the Heartland regional as one of the top returners with a real shot at NXN.
